St. Patrick’s Day

March 17th, 2009
· by Rosalinda · Filed Under: St. Patrick's Day · Uncategorized · book · celebrations

Greetings! Make St. Patrick’s Day your best day yet and expect only the extraordinary!

Click on the picture below and slide down the rainbow to see what surprise awaits you!

Rainbow & Pot of Gold

On the main site, a new health tip has been added. Be sure to visit that spotlight and glean what you can. I lost a friend last week to the clutches of the disease mentioned there. A dear family member had to have extensive heart surgery the same week. Life is indeed valuable and precious, and every person counts in this mortal existence.  

My friend who passed away, just barely finished his book “The Significance of Insignificant Things” which
came off the BYU printing press. He was excited to have me read his book and help him market it. I was excited to share my comments with him after finishing the book and brought it to church on Sunday with the hope of finding him. Instead of finding him I found only words spoken by those who knew him…

God called him back but He waited till he finished his book. We have all these projects to do and so many things we wish to accomplish. Sometimes we don’t know Heavenly Father’s agenda and only think of our own. Luckily, this loving Father does think of ours and is ready to bless and support us. Who we are to become and assist is part of His personal agenda.

Reflecting upon the conclusion of his book, my friend talked about the importance of having a positive attitude in all things. Mistakes we make in life can be part of the journey and can serve as stepping stones to the desired destination (learning from our mistakes, or the appearance of them and moving on). Perhaps the end of the journey determines who we become. We should, therefore, not be so hard on ourselves regarding the mistakes we make in life; they may chisel the sculpture we desire to create, but the smooth, polished edges come after, in which the true form is identified.

I hope things go well for all of us and I pray we will always invite the Savior to be in our midst. On this day and everyday, let’s celebrate each other and toast to good health- to body, soul, and mind!
